Submission #1371618


Source Code Expand

#include <bits/stdc++.h>
#define ll long long
#define INF INT_MAX/3
#define debug(x) cout<<#x<<": "<<x<<endl
using namespace std;
int main(void){
    // Here your code !
    ll int N,H; cin >> N >> H;
    ll int A,B,C,D,E; cin >> A >> B >> C >> D >> E;
    ll int now=INF,min=INF;
    ll int CB,CD;
    const ll int need = N * E - H  ;
    B = B + E;
    D = D + E;
    CB = need / B + 1 ;
    CB++;
    while(1){
        if(now < min){min = now;}
        if(CB <= 0){break;}
        CB--;
        CD=(need - CB * B)/D + 1; 
        now = CB * A + CD * C;
        
        
    }
    
    cout << min << "\n";
    return 0;
    
}

Submission Info

Submission Time
Task A - A
User shamoji101
Language C++14 (GCC 5.4.1)
Score 0
Code Size 659 Byte
Status WA
Exec Time 1 ms
Memory 256 KB

Judge Result

Set Name all
Score / Max Score 0 / 100
Status
WA × 5
Set Name Test Cases
all A.txt, B.txt, C.txt, D.txt, E.txt
Case Name Status Exec Time Memory
A.txt WA 1 ms 256 KB
B.txt WA 1 ms 256 KB
C.txt WA 1 ms 256 KB
D.txt WA 1 ms 256 KB
E.txt WA 1 ms 256 KB